c++面向对象程序设计第三版谭浩强知识点思维导图
时间: 2024-06-22 07:00:49 浏览: 211
C++_面向对象程序设计_谭浩强》完整版 PDF
5星 · 资源好评率100%
C++面向对象程序设计(第三版)谭浩强的教材内容广泛,构建一个全面的知识点思维导图会涉及许多主题。以下是一个简化版的思维导图概述:
1. **C++简介**
- 编译器和IDE
2. **基本概念**
- 类与对象
- 数据成员与成员函数
- 封装与继承
- 多态
3. **类和对象**
- 声明和定义
- 构造函数和析构函数
- 访问控制符
4. **继承**
- 继承的两种方式(公有继承、私有继承)
- 派生类和基类
- 多重继承
5. **封装**
- 数据隐藏
- 抽象类和接口
- 静态成员和友元函数
6. **构造与析构**
- 默认构造函数
- 有参构造函数
- 赋值操作符重载
- 析构函数
7. **运算符重载**
- 自定义运算符行为
- 指针与引用来自定义操作
8. **模板和泛型编程**
- 模板声明和模板实例化
- 类模板和函数模板
9. **异常处理**
- 异常的抛出和捕获
- try-catch-finally结构
10. **STL(Standard Template Library)**
- 容器(如vector, list, set等)
- 算法(遍历、查找、修改等)
阅读全文